> It seems to me that renaming the pkg binary in /usr/sbin/pkg to 
> /usr/sbin/pkg-bootstrap would make sense. From a user standpoint, it is 
> confusing that running the command gets different results the second time it 
> is run vs. the first time. I can imagine a user saying "I ran pkg, but it 
> didn't do what they said it would.  Now I run it again, and it does do what 
> it is supposed to." Also, it would enable setting up a pkg-bootstrap man page 
> separate from the pkg man page, without confusion about which one you're 
> looking at.
> 
> So, opinions? There may still be time to fix it for 9.1 if we can decide 
> quickly.
> 
I do personnally have no opinion on this, I have hesitated long between both
before choosing /usr/sbin/pkg.

I'm interested in other's opinion.
